A case of cyber fraud has come to light in Madhya Pradesh. In this case, the victim of fraud neither shared his OTP nor did any online negligence, yet the fraudsters took away Rs 2.92 lakh from his bank account. When the Indore resident account holder was investigated, the negligence of the mobile company and the bank came to the fore. This case of cheating is on August 11, 2018.
The account holder filed a case in the IT Court (Court of Adjudicating Officer) located at Bhopal to get the cheated amount. The court found the mobile service provider company and the bank guilty of cheating. After a struggle of four and a half years, the victim finally succeeded in getting the compensation amount of Rs 3.50 lakh along with interest from the mobile company on 30th November 2022. Bank's share amount is still due to be paid.
In fact, in the cases of online cyber fraud, the bank account holder's mistake is considered to be the main reason, but many times there is no mistake on the part of the consumer in the use of online banking, payment, ATM card, yet the fraud takes place. In such cases, the responsibility rests with the service providers. The right to compensation is available in the IT Act 2000, but many victims of fraud are not aware of it.
Amount transferred as soon as the SIM is switched off
On the evening of August 11, 2018, the BSNL SIM of Sunil Jain, director of Mahaveer Packaging, Indore, suddenly got switched off. On taking information on customer care, the office was asked to issue another SIM the next day saying that there was a fault in the SIM, while his SIM was issued the same evening to a person from Ujjain based on fake documents. It was later learned that soon after the SIM was issued, Rs 2.92 lakh was withdrawn online from Jain's account in the Bank of Baroda. On being duped in this way, the victim got his case registered in the IT court.
